As flagged last cycle, the rate increase for legacy Marrowgate subscribers takes effect 1 October. Accounts on the old Cairnwell tier move up an average of 11%; invoicing templates are updated and dunning rules unchanged. Budget impact is modelled at a 4% churn assumption — please hold that figure in the forecast until retention data arrives mid-quarter. Deferred revenue treatment stays as agreed with audit. Variance reporting moves to fortnightly during the transition. One item requires discretion.

management briefing: The board signed off on a budget of $44.2 million for Project Fenwyn. The renewal with Holdorox Group closes at $41.6 million a year, 23 percent above the last contract.

# Break-Glass Access — Renderloft Transcode Farm

Hey, new folks: if the Renderloft queue wedges and nobody senior is around, you can break glass. It gets you admin on the Coldmere scheduler for one hour — enough to drain stuck jobs and restart workers. Please log what you touch in the handover doc; people actually read it. The break-glass console asks for one thing, the recovery passphrase:

strongbox words: oliael-gilax-lamael

Meeting notes — transport briefing, 14 May

Discussed the crate of survey instruments bound for the Pellham ridge site. Theodolites calibrated Tuesday; crate sealed and weatherproofed. Coordinator to schedule a morning run to avoid the gravel road after rain. Driver carries the calibration certificates, not the site office. Hand-over instruction for the courier follows below.

handover note for yawig-tagug: the ralael eliion courier leaves the ulaax frair olidor ledger at gate 3456 under passcode 367212